Site 1: Server side w2k3 server+sps2003 server+sql2000 server.
Site 2: Clients (xp+office2003, xp+office2000, w98+office2000)

Now cannot mass copy files into SPS2003 server. After I use TS client to remote access the server, whenever I drag n drop from server's local harddisk (windows explorer) to SPS (IE, switched to explorer view), or drag-n-drop from local harddisk (windows explorer) to SPS (mapped drive), both got "cannto copy <filename>: Insufficient system
resources exist to complete the requested service"

I rebooted the server & it didn't help, still got the same error message.

However, I can mass upload files from my own PC (site 2) to the SPS (site 1).

As I need to upload about 2GB data into SPS, to avoid big network traffics it would be more effective to use TS to remote control the w2k3 server to upload files from its local harddisk into SPS.

Wondering what's wrong with my w2k3 server that it couldn't mass copy files into SPS anymore? Previously I didn't have such problem, I also increased the file size limitation to 2GB but it also didn't help.

You need to set the maximum upload data higher than what you're uploading.

This can be done through Virtual Server configurations.

Also - make sure there's no quota on the site nor the server which you extended.
